Job Description

  • Effectively communicate both verbally and in writing. Ability to clearly speak to residents, community partners, and other service providers. Ability to demonstrate appropriate and professional email etiquette.
  • Establish effective working relationships with other staff, agencies, partnering organizations, and other service providers.
  • Uphold HIPPA by maintaining confidentiality of files and records.
  • Identify client needs through Strengths and Needs Assessments and develop housing stability plans that document client progress towards housing.
  • Have knowledge of the homeless community and Lane County demographics. Knowledge of Oregon rental practices, fair housing, and local housing resources such as: Lane County Coordinated Entry, Permanent Supportive Housing, Rapid-Rehousing, and other subsidized housing programs.
  • Work with our clients experiencing homelessness to help overcome barriers or issues that affect their ability to obtain and retain housing and move toward self-sufficiency. Support clients with obtaining long-term stable housing. Meet program expectations of housing 1-2 clients per month.
  • Refer clients to appropriate agencies for specialized services and/or counseling. Outsource to local resources when needed.
  • Complete documents and forms, maintain records and files, and schedule appointments
  • Engage in efficient documentation practices such as creating weekly client case notes, documenting appointments, referrals, service transactions, and financial support. This includes documenting all payments for services provided to clients.
  • Engage with clients on a daily basis to support with a variety of needs. This could include de-escalation, harm reduction, and practicing trauma informed care.
  • Utilize crisis intervention to problem solve and de-escalate residents who may experience a variety of co-occurring disorders such as mental health and substance use disabilities.
  • Meet with clients on a weekly basis to address any behavioral challenges, address living space, and support engagement with program policies and expectations.
  • Support with any facility needs such as cleaning, serving meals, or providing basic needs to residents.
  • Support program mission to exceed contractual obligations with Lane County.
  • Other duties assigned

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Rehabilitation/Counseling, Education, or Human Service/Allied Health field or the equivalent and
  • Minimum of two years case management and/or related administration experience required
  • Experience in a residential or rehabilitation setting with neurologically impaired clients preferred
  • Demonstrates effective and professional inter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ills
  • Strong computer software (Microsoft Office) and data entry skills 
  • Able to work independently and part of a team
  • Organized and able to function under minimal supervision
  • Has reliable transportation and is able to travel to/from multiple assignments/locations on a daily basis
